Question
members of the student government are planning a movie night on campus. they have asked a random sample of students which of four movies the students would prefer. here are the results.
there are 800 students total on campus.
based on the above information, how many students on campus would we expect to prefer movie d? round your answer to the nearest whole number. do not round any intermediate calculations.
Step1: Calculate total sample size
First, find the total number of students in the sample by adding the number of students who preferred each movie.
$19 + 24 + 23 + 54 = 120$
Step2: Find the proportion of students who preferred Movie D in the sample
The proportion of students who preferred Movie D in the sample is the number of students who preferred Movie D divided by the total sample size.
$\frac{54}{120}$
Step3: Multiply the proportion by the total number of students on campus
To find the expected number of students who prefer Movie D on campus, multiply the proportion from Step 2 by the total number of students (800).
$800\times\frac{54}{120} = 800\times0.45 = 360$
